The main challenge is the product feature is very complex. We need to machine these surfaces one by one, and all parts need to be assembled and serve their functional purpose.
Our engineering team has to use extended cutting tools and 5-axis and 3+2-axis CNC milling machines to complete them. When we rotate to different angles, all hole thread holes must be precision-machined and ready for assembly.
First, we conducted a careful design overview to understand the parts and suggest improvements when possible. Then, we applied Positive Material Identification (PMI) to test the composition of the alloys used in the tools and parts.
Fabricating The Prototypes
The first run of prototypes was CNC machined from aluminum in a 5-step process:
- CNC Program the Machines
- Engineering Review and Improve the Codes
- Mount the Workpiece on the Machine and Adjust the Setup
- Monitor Production and All Functions
- Do Adjustment to the Cutting Programs When Necessary
These practices are typically repeated in any CNC machining project; the cutting programs used are unique for each part. We had to consider things like machine type, part geometry, tool type, and raw material.
The prototypes were sent to our model shop and our trusted partners for polishing to achieve a reflective and shiny appearance, powder coating to achieve a more durable protective finish, and silver anodizing to create a beautiful clear finish that enhances resistance to corrosion and wear.
Most of the automotive parts' CNC machining included rapid prototype and volume production. When we make 1–3 prototypes, we have to consider using 5-axis CNC machines and turn-mill combination to manufacture them, then proceed with the after-machining finishing process. So the whole manufacturing cost is considerably higher.
Automotive parts require us to further consider the whole process from single part machining, surface coating, and assembly — this is a very complex process.
